TypeScript types for Bun

Logo

These are the type definitions for Bun's JavaScript runtime APIs.

Installation

Install the @types/bun npm package:

# yarn/npm/pnpm work too
# @types/bun is an ordinary npm package
bun add -D @types/bun

That's it! VS Code and TypeScript automatically load @types/* packages into your project, so the Bun global and all bun:* modules should be available immediately.

Contributing

The @types/bun package is a shim that loads bun-types. The bun-types package lives in the Bun repo under packages/bun-types.

To add a new file, add it under packages/bun-types. Then add a triple-slash directive pointing to it inside ./index.d.ts.

+ /// <reference path="./newfile.d.ts" />
